Transaction 89a79e65720a1b5d6d1004cd3ada933b8755ee8470aec127225d96d2e98f4a5e
1 Input
1 Output
-
89a79e65720a1b5d6d1004cd3ada933b8755ee8470aec127225d96d2e98f4a5e:0
- value
- 10431929
- script pubkey
- OP_0 OP_PUSHBYTES_20 c38486df8154f5bed76b70c62958c2001bef643a
- address
- bc1qcwzgdhup2n6ma4mtwrrzjkxzqqd77ep65l9ah8